Penetrol, which is linseed oil and mineral spirits, gives a patina because the spirits evaporate. "Preserving the patina" freezes the natural decay process of the finish at a specific point in time. The Penetrol has sealed in the rust to preserve the natural patina with no additional rusting. It's oil based and goes on right over the rust and paint and everything. It does not stink, it is not initially sticky, it is somewhat absorbed by the metal and covers paint, restoring the color's saturation and value. Think the bed of a pickup truck. As you'd expect, there were lots of questions — you may have had one yourself. boiled linseed oil: is cheap and will protect paint and soak into rust but needs repeated application and is sticky and problematic to remove if car is being resprayed in future.
